Trailer storage near BM
We live in Massachusetts and Groucho (150 Ford pick up) will be towing "Lydia"(1972 Safari) to Burning Man this year. I figure that even if we really pushed it, and I don't want to do that, it would take a week or more to get out and another to get back. I am now thinking that maybe storing the trailer and truck somewhere near Black Rock City over the winter might not be a bad idea. Living in NE we are unlikely to use it over the winter anyway and storing would give us the option of flying out in the spring and bringing it back or possibly just keeping it stored or use it on the West Coast until BM 2015. I have heard mentioned that there is a small industry servicing RV storage for Burning Man in Reno was wondering if anyone on the list had experience with this. Alternatively, if anyone could recommend a storage option within 200 miles, ideally near a major airport that they would recommend.

I was thinking about this and realized I LOVE the drive across Nevada on US 50, the "loneliest road in America." I'd recommend storing your rig in Salt Lake. It's a bit more than a day's drive to Black Rock City (you can easily make the drive in one day, but it takes ALL day), but there are some great places to boondock on the way. If you're x-military, you can stop at Fallon to load up. The only down side of coming from the east is you have to go all the way into Reno or Sparks to find a Costco, so your only chance to load up is in Salt Lake.
One other benefit of Salt Lake--585 miles--is it's centrally located to so many great Airstream places (Yellowstone, Zion, the San Rafael Swell, Goblin Valley, Lake Powell, Canyon Lands, Moab, Grand Staircase-Escalante, etc.).
Or keep it at Las Vegas--470 miles (has Costco, as does St George), where there are often cheap air fares. Not a bad drive (but not as interesting, geology-wise), and near Death Valley, the Mojave Preserve, Lake Meade, Zion, Grand Canyon, Mt Whitney, Mono Lake, Bode Ghost Town, and Joshua Tree.
Or Sacramento-230 miles (has Costco), which would include a moderate struggle up over the Donner Pass, ick (highway is in poor shape, but they were working on it last year). You could tour Napa, the coast, Yosemite, Mono Lake, and northern California.
However, one of the best things about starting from Reno is it's only 100 miles and, if you take the back route up to Pyramid Lake, you go right by (you guessed it) Costco. Plus Mono Lake, Tahoe, Yosemite, Mt Whitney, Lassen Volcanic Park, and more are all within reach.
[BTW, for those of you coming from the north who might be heading first into (or out of) Reno, I always stop by the general store in Adin--very impressive. Highway 139 south to Susanville is a nice ride, too.]

Are there more tickets available this year? I thought they bumped the cap by a whole lot last year (to get revenue to pay for extra use fees imposed by the counties) with the understanding that it would stay stable for a few years.
If they bump the population again before the volunteer staff has a chance to grow into it, there will be serious shortages at the Gate. Last year was quite the scramble and many Gate crews were half staffed. Other departments are also feeling the pinch.
Long story short - don't complain about delays and lines unless you have volunteered to work a shift or three..or four...or five. The good news is that five shifts on Gate gets you a free ticket for the next year. Burning Man is awesome viewed from the "inside."
